Introduction to Kicker

Kicker, founded in 1973 by Steve Irby, has a long history of innovation in the car audio industry. Initially known for its high-performance speakers, the company has expanded its product line over the years to include amplifiers, subwoofers, and complete audio systems. Kicker’s commitment to quality, durability, and sound excellence has earned it a loyal customer base and critical acclaim within the audio community.

What are the key features to look for when choosing a Kicker sub?

When choosing a Kicker sub, there are several key features to consider. First, consider the power rating of the sub, which is measured in watts RMS (root mean square). A higher power rating generally means more bass output, but also requires a more powerful amplifier to drive it. Next, look at the frequency response of the sub, which indicates the range of bass frequencies it can produce. A sub with a lower frequency response (e.g. 20Hz) will produce deeper bass than one with a higher frequency response (e.g. 30Hz). Other features to consider include the sub’s sensitivity, impedance, and enclosure type.

In addition to these technical specifications, consider the physical characteristics of the sub, such as its size, weight, and mounting options. If you plan to install the sub in a car, look for a compact model with a shallow mounting depth. If you plan to use the sub in a home theater, consider a larger model with a more robust enclosure. Finally, check the warranty and customer support offered by Kicker, as well as the availability of accessories and replacement parts. By considering these factors, you can choose a Kicker sub that meets your specific needs and provides the best possible performance.

Are Kicker subs durable and long-lasting?

Kicker subs are generally considered to be durable and long-lasting, with a reputation for withstanding the rigors of heavy use. They are built with high-quality materials and components, including sturdy enclosures, heavy-duty magnets, and reliable voice coils. Kicker subs are also designed to operate within a safe temperature range, which helps to prevent overheating and damage to the sub’s internal components. With proper installation, maintenance, and use, a Kicker sub can provide years of reliable service and excellent sound quality.

However, like any electronic component, Kicker subs can be susceptible to damage if not used or installed correctly. Overpowering a Kicker sub, for example, can cause the voice coil to overheat and fail, while improper wiring or grounding can cause electrical noise and damage to the sub’s internal components. To ensure the longevity of a Kicker sub, it’s essential to follow the manufacturer’s installation and operating instructions, and to take steps to prevent overheating, electrical noise, and other forms of damage. By doing so, you can enjoy reliable and trouble-free operation from your Kicker sub.
